The only place I've seen Albuca shawii growing wild is on a rocky outcrop on 
the slopes below the Ampitheatre in the Royal Natal National Park, in very 
thin soil. Rapid germination when moisture was adequate would make much 
sense in such a site. It is also a very fast grower, easily producing an 
inflorescence in its first growing season. For some reason I don't grow it 
now, alas.
